Between 2006 and 2014, Ontarians overpaid for electricity by $37 billion, and will be overcharged by another $133 billion by 2032

Promised green jobs aren't sticking around


This column first ran in the London Free Press and is now free to reprint. The people of Tillsonburg and Southwestern Ontario are the latest victims of the provincial government’s inconsistent and incoherent public policy on energy. On Tuesday, Siemens announced the closing of its Tillsonburg wind-turbine plant, which means 340 jobs lost in the town this year, including 206 immediately.
